#EFDBB1 Hex Color Code

#EFDBB1

The Hexadecimal Color #EFDBB1 is a contrast shade of Wheat. #EFDBB1 RGB value is rgb(239, 219, 177). RGB Color Model of #EFDBB1 consists of 93% red, 85% green and 69% blue. HSL color Mode of #EFDBB1 has 41°(degrees) Hue, 66% Saturation and 82% Lightness. #EFDBB1 color has an wavelength of 594.18519n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#EFDBB1 is #FFFFCC.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#EFDBB1 is #EDA. The Closest Color to #EFDBB1 is #F5DEB3. Official Name of #EFDBB1 Hex Code is Chamois.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#EFDBB1 is 0 Cyan 8 Magenta 26 Yellow 6 Black and #EFDBB1 CMY is 0, 8, 26.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#EFDBB1 is hsl(41,66,82,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(41, 26, 94).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#EFDBB1 is 68.86, 72.19, 51.89.
Hex8 Value of #EFDBB1 is #EFDBB1FF. Decimal Value of #EFDBB1 is 15719345 and Octal Value of #EFDBB1 is 73755661. Binary Value of #EFDBB1 is 11101111, 11011011, 10110001 and Android of #EFDBB1 is 4293909425 / 0xffefdbb1.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#EFDBB1 is 0.357, 0.374, 0.374 and YIQ Color Space of #EFDBB1 is 220.192, 25.4126, -8.8404.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#EFDBB1 is 73.05, 74.41, 52.22.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#EFDBB1 is 88.06, 0.53, 23.19.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#EFDBB1 is 88.06, 14.7, 32.75.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#EFDBB1 is 88.06, 23.2, 88.69. Hunter Lab variable of #EFDBB1 is 84.96, -4.02, 23.27.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#EFDBB1

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
